### rota
*noun · IPA /ˈɹəʊtə/ · frequency rank #41,860*
A schedule that allocates some task, responsibility or (rarely) privilege between a set of people according to a (possibly periodic) calendar.

### RTC
*name · frequency rank #43,355*
Initialism of Recruit Training Command: a unit within the United States Navy responsible for conducting the initial orientation and indoctrination of incoming recruits, located at Naval Station Great Lakes, Illinois.
